#894660 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#894660 is composed of 53.7% red, 27.5%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.9% magenta, 29.9%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 336.7 degrees, a saturation of 32.4% and a lightness of 40.6%. #894660 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8cc0 with #130000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#894660 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#894660 has RGB values of R:137, G:70,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.3,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 8996448.
